Quote:
Originally Posted by Quicksilver
Transfer contacts to the speed dial section and it will load but not the contacts. Does your list of devices appear in the all known devices,, Nearby devices, or the trusted devices window?
It appears in the trusted devices window.

I have already transferred my contacts to the speed dial section but it still doesn't load - perhaps because I'm using the BTUM (because I upgraded from the CPT9000) and not the BT/Assist ULF. However, as I said before, it's no big deal.
